
- •Вариант №1
- •Размер и элементы матрицы (массива) вводятся с клавиатуры;
- •Написать функции ввода и/или вывода;
- •Само решение вынести в отдельную функцию.
- •Вариант №2
- •Вариант №3
- •Написать функции ввода и/или вывода матрицы;
- •Выводить преобразованную строку с помощью функции puts.
- •Вариант №4
- •Размер и элементы матрицы вводятся с клавиатуры;
- •Вариант №5
- •Вариант №6
- •Вариант №7
- •Вариант №8
- •Вариант №9
- •Вариант №10
- •Размер и элементы матрицы, а так же строку вводятся с клавиатуры;
- •Вариант №15
- •Размер и элементы массива вводятся с клавиатуры;
- •Вариант №30
- •Вариант №31
- •Вариант №32
- •Вариант №33
- •Вариант №34
- •Вариант №35
- •Вариант №36
- •Вариант №37
- •Вариант №38
- •Вариант №39
- •Вариант №40
использовать динамический или псевдо динамический массив;
Размер и элементы массива вводятся с клавиатуры;
написать функции ввода и/или вывода;
само решение вынести в отдельную функцию.
Задачи:
Отсортировать по возрастанию модуля элементов одномерный массив целых чисел A[N]. Исходный и преобразованный массив вывести на экран.
Ввести символьную строку. Определить является ли данная строка палиндромом (т.е. с лева на право и с права на лево читается одинаково). Дополнительные строки не использовать.
Вариант №30
Требования к задачам:
использовать динамическую или псевдо динамическую матрицу;
размер и элементы матрицы вводятся с клавиатуры;
написать функции ввода и/или вывода;
само решение вынести в отдельную функцию.
Задачи:
Отсортировать по убыванию модуля элементов одномерный массив целых чисел A[N]. Исходный и преобразованный массив вывести на экран.
Последовательность ряда Фибоначчи определяется следующим образом: F0=0, F1= 1, Fn=F n-2+F n-1, n=2,3,4,…Ввести n и найти Fn. Программа должна содержать рекурсивную функцию.
Вариант №31
Требования к задачам:
использовать динамическую или псевдо динамическую матрицу;
размер и элементы матрицы вводятся с клавиатуры;
написать функции ввода и/или вывода;
само решение вынести в отдельную функцию.
Задачи:
Дан массив действительных чисел X[N]. Отсортировать его по убыванию дробной части элементов. Исходный и преобразованный массив вывести на экран.
Организовать ввод целых чисел с клавиатуры. Определить сколько цифр в каждом числе и вывести это значение на экран. При вводе числа 0 программу завершить. Массив не использовать.
Вариант №32
Требования к задачам:
использовать динамическую или псевдо динамическую матрицу;
размер и элементы матрицы вводятся с клавиатуры;
написать функции ввода и/или вывода;
само решение вынести в отдельную функцию.
Задачи:
Дан массив действительных чисел X[N]. Отсортировать его по возрастанию целой части элементов. Исходный и преобразованный массив вывести на экран.
Ввести символьную строку. Если ее длина равна 10, удалить все буквы - A, ... Z. Вывести преобразованную строку. Дополнительные строки не использовать. (При выводе строк использовать функцию puts).
Вариант №33
Требования к задачам:
использовать динамическую или псевдо динамическую матрицу;
размер и элементы матрицы вводятся с клавиатуры;
написать функции ввода и/или вывода;
само решение вынести в отдельную функцию.
Задачи:
Дан массив действительных чисел X[M]. Сформировать массив, в котором сначала записаны положительные числа исходного массива, а затем отрицательные в том порядке, в котором они находятся в исходном массиве. Вывести на экран исходный и преобразованный массивы.
Вводим число, например 45678. Найти произведение данного числа и числа обратного данному числу. (т.е. 45678*87654 ). Получения обратного числа написать с помощью функции.